I got mine as a gimme. My friend would wake up every morning to find his rocks covered in sand, really ticked him off. Ive had it for about a year now. He has stayed put in one spot and not made much of a mess up until just recently. He just started a new burrow close to where I drop in the food.
I havent had a problem with him except for the time he covered part of a Fungia. I didnt notice it for about a day. When I removed the sand, the part that was covered was bleached. It just recently has been getting its color back.
